2025年版 Claude Code監視完全ガイド

Kenneth Pangan
Written by

Kenneth Pangan

Reviewed by

Katelin Teen

Last edited 2025 10月 3

Expert Verified

2025年版 Claude Code監視完全ガイド

コーディングセッションに没頭し、フロー状態に入っているまさにその時、それは起こります。Claude Codeが突然停止するのです。警告もエラーメッセージもなく、ただ沈黙。目に見えない使用量制限に達してしまい、勢いが削がれてしまいます。これは非常によくある苛立たしい経験で、ワークフロー全体が停止してしまいます。

本当の問題は、AnthropicのProプランとMaxプランが、追跡が非常に困難なことで知られるローリングクォータで運用されていることです。残りのトークン数や制限がいつリセットされるかを推測するしかなく、強力なコーディングアシスタントが予測不可能なものに変わってしまいます。エンジニアリングチームを率いる者にとって、この曖昧さはAIツールの予算を立てたり、投資対効果(ROI)を把握したりすることをほぼ不可能にします。

このガイドでは、Claude Codeを監視するために人々が使っている3つの主要な方法を、シンプルなローカルツールから本格的な可観測性プラットフォームまで紹介します。目的は、あなたがコントロールを取り戻すための適切な解決策を見つける手助けをすることです。

Claude Codeとは何か、そしてなぜClaude Codeの監視はこれほど難しいのか?

使ったことがない方のために説明すると、Claude CodeはAnthropicのAIアシスタントで、開発者がターミナルから直接コードを書いたり、デバッグしたり、理解したりするのを支援するために作られています。非常に有能ですが、そのサブスクリプションモデルは、使用量を追跡しようとすると独特の頭痛の種をもたらします。

開発者のターミナルで実行されているClaude Code AIアシスタントのスクリーンショット。ネイティブなコーディング環境を示しています。
開発者のターミナルで実行されているClaude Code AIアシスタントのスクリーンショット。ネイティブなコーディング環境を示しています。

開発者コミュニティで見たところ、Claude Codeの監視がこれほど面倒な理由は次のとおりです。

Reddit
ようやくClaude Code用のシンプルなリアルタイムトークンモニターを作った。手探りで作業してスプリントの途中で使用制限の壁にぶつかるのにうんざりしていた。基本的なスクリプトだけど、少なくともこれで自分の消費量の大まかな見当がつくようになった。

  • 不透明な制限: これはトークンごとに支払うAPIのように、使った金額を1セント単位で確認できるものではありません。Claude Codeのサブスクリプションでは、使用量の上限があることはわかっていますが、それが具体的にどのくらいで、あとどれくらいで上限に達するのかがわかりません。確認するためのダッシュボードやプログレスバーもありません。

  • ローリングタイムウィンドウ: 使用量はしばしば5時間単位で測定されます。これは毎日や毎月リセットされるような単純なものではなく、時計を合わせることもできません。常に動くウィンドウなので、クォータが実際にいつ更新されるかを予測するのは非常に困難です。1時間後には使えるようになるかもしれないし、午後の残りの時間ずっと使えないままかもしれません。

  • ネイティブのダッシュボードがない: Anthropicはリアルタイムのトークン消費量を確認するための組み込みツールを提供していません。このため、開発者とそのマネージャーには2つの選択肢しかありません。手探りで進んで運を天に任せるか、必要な可視性を得るためにサードパーティのソリューションを探すかです。

この透明性の欠如が、開発者コミュニティを独自の回避策を構築する方向へと押しやりました。それらは通常、3つのうちの1つに分類されます。

Claude Codeを監視する3つの主要な方法

可視性の問題を回避するために、開発者はさまざまなツールやワークフローを考案してきました。中には手早く簡単な修正もあれば、非常に強力でありながら本格的なエンジニアリング投資を必要とするものもあります。3つの主要なアプローチを詳しく見ていきましょう。

方法1:ローカルCLIツール

Claude Codeの監視を始める最も簡単な方法は、ローカルのコマンドラインインターフェース(CLI)ツールを使うことです。これらは軽量のオープンソースユーティリティで、Claude Codeを使用するたびにマシン上に作成されるローカルのログファイル(「.jsonl」)を調べることで機能します。

人気のある選択肢としては、レポート生成が高速でシンプルな"ccusage"や、ターミナルでよりインタラクティブなリアルタイムダッシュボードを提供する"Claude-Code-Usage-Monitor"があります。

ローカルCLIツールの利点:

  • 実行が簡単。 ターミナルから単一のコマンドを実行するだけです。複雑なセットアップやサーバーのプロビジョニングは必要ありません。ツールをダウンロードし、ログファイルを指定するだけで、すぐに測定値が得られます。これは、開発者が直面する問題に対して好む、手っ取り早く汚い解決策の一種です。

  • 即座にフィードバックが得られる。 レポートが生成されたり、ダッシュボードが更新されたりするのを待つ必要はありません。個人のトークン消費量をリアルタイムで確認できるため、いつペースを落とす必要があるかを知るのに最適です。

  • 無料でプライベート。 これらのツールはオープンソースで、完全に自分のマシン上で実行されるため、データやコードスニペットがコンピュータから出ることはありません。

ローカルCLIツールの欠点:

  • チームではなく、一人向けに作られている。 マネージャーはチーム全体の使用状況を確認する方法がありません。これにより、チーム全体のコストを追跡したり、採用率を理解したり、全員がサブスクリプションから価値を得ているかを確認したりすることが不可能になります。

  • 一つのツールしか見られない。 これらのユーティリティはClaude Code専用に設計されています。もしチームがGitHub Copilotや新しいテスト用AI、その他のツールも使っている場合、一元的なビューがないため、また振り出しに戻ってしまいます。

  • 戦略的ではなく、事後対応的。 CLIツールはすでに使用したトークン数を教えてくれますが、本当の意味での洞察は提供しません。特定の開発者がなぜトークンを大量に消費しているのか、あるいはチームがAIに過度に依存せざるを得なくなっている知識のギャップを明らかにすることはできません。

方法2:OpenTelemetry(OTel)によるエンタープライズ監視

より強力で一元的なビューを必要とするチームのために、AnthropicはOpenTelemetryを通じて標準化されたメトリクスとログを送信するための組み込みサポートを提供しています。これは、高度な監視を行うためのほぼ「公式」な方法です。

仕組みとしては、Claude Code CLIを構成して、すべてのテレメトリデータを専門の可観測性プラットフォームに送信します。これは、Grafana、Prometheus、Lokiなどのツールを使って自分で構築するセルフホストスタックでも、SigNozやHoneycombなどのマネージドサービスでも可能です。この設定により、トークン数やコストからAPIのレイテンシ、使用パターンまで、数十のメトリクスを追跡するための詳細なダッシュボードを構築できます。

settings.jsonファイルの例。OpenTelemetryのような高度なClaude Code監視設定に必要な複雑な構成を示唆しています。
settings.jsonファイルの例。OpenTelemetryのような高度なClaude Code監視設定に必要な複雑な構成を示唆しています。

OpenTelemetryの利点:

  • 非常に強力。 Claude Codeの使用状況のほぼすべての側面を、信じられないほどの詳細さで追跡できます。火曜の午後のPython関連クエリの平均応答時間を知りたければ、おそらくそのためのチャートを作成できます。

  • 一元的でチーム全体のビューが得られる。 すべての開発者からのデータが単一のダッシュボードセットに集約されます。これにより、リーダーは組織全体でツールがどのように使用されているかの全体像を把握できます。

  • 業界標準に基づいている。 OpenTelemetryはベンダーに中立で、広く採用されている可観測性の標準です。これは、特定のプロプライエタリなエコシステムに縛られることなく、将来的に設定を適応させることができることを意味します。

OpenTelemetryの欠点:

  • 設定が非常に複雑。 はっきり言っておきますが、これはツールではなく、本格的なエンジニアリングプロジェクトです。データコレクター、時系列データベース、ログ集約システム、可視化レイヤーのデプロイと構成が必要です。これを正しく行うには、数週間、あるいは数ヶ月かかることもあります。

  • 専門家が必要。 意味のあるダッシュボードを構築するには、PromQLやLogQLなどのクエリ言語に対する深い理解が必要です。これは、実際に洞察を必要とするエンジニアリングマネージャーやチームリーダーのスキルセットの範囲外であることが多いです。

  • 何が起こったかはわかるが、なぜかはわからない。 OTelスタックは、生のメトリクス(例:「先週1000万トークンを使用した」)を表示するのには素晴らしいです。しかし、その使用の背後にある理由や、それを引き起こしたワークフローを改善する方法についての質的な洞察は提供しません。

このビデオでは、OpenTelemetryとSigNozを使用してClaude Codeを監視するためのエンタープライズグレードのシステムを設定する方法を説明しています。

方法3:組み込みの可観測性を備えた統合AIプラットフォーム

最初の2つの方法は、監視をアドオンとして、つまりツールを使い始めてから後付けするものとして扱います。しかし、もし可観測性が最初からコア機能だったらどうでしょうか? これが統合AIプラットフォームが取るアプローチです。結局のところ、開発者ツールを監視することと、顧客や社内チームが日々依存するAIエージェントを監視することとでは、まったく異なるソリューションが必要です。

eesel AIのようなプラットフォームは、サポートエージェント、コパイロットチャットボットなどの完全なAIソリューションを、初日から強力な分析とレポート機能を組み込んで提供します。

eesel AIのアプローチは、監視に対する考え方を覆します。

  • 数ヶ月ではなく、数分で始められる。 複雑なOTelの設定やクエリ言語は忘れてください。eesel AIの分析ダッシュボードは、ヘルプデスクやナレッジソースを接続した瞬間から自動的に機能します。

  • レポートが実際にビジネスにとって意味を持つ。 ダッシュボードは単なるトークン数を超えています。ナレッジベースのギャップを浮き彫りにしたり、自動化に最適な上位の顧客問題を特定したり、さらには解決率を予測するなど、ビジネスの洞察を提供するように設計されています。

  • スイッチを入れる前に何が起こるかを確認できる。 AIエージェントを有効にする前に、eesel AIは過去の何千ものチケットでシミュレーションを実行できます。これにより、AIがどれほど効果的であるか、そしてROIがどのようになるかの正確なプレビューが得られます。これは、ローカルツールや一般的な可観測性プラットフォームではできないことです。

Claude Codeの監視を超えて:サポートチームのためのAI監視

Claude Codeの監視の頭痛の種は、実はサポート、IT、運用のリーダーがAIエージェントを導入する際に直面する、はるかに大きな課題の縮図にすぎません。これらのリーダーは、開発者向けのツールでは答えられない重要なビジネス上の問いに対する答えを必要としています。

  • AIサポートエージェントの真のROIは何か?

  • どの顧客チケットがうまく自動化され、どれが失敗し続けているのか?

  • AIが諦めて人間のエージェントにエスカレーションする原因となっているドキュメントのギャップをどのように見つけて修正できるか?

ここで一般的な監視ツールは力不足になります。GrafanaのダッシュボードはAPIのレイテンシを示すことはできますが、オンボーディングドキュメントが古いせいでAIが苦労していることを教えてはくれません。AIのパフォーマンスをビジネスオペレーションに直接結びつけるプラットフォームが必要です。

eesel AIのようなプラットフォームは、まさにこのために作られています。ZendeskのチケットやマクロからConfluenceのページやGoogleドキュメントまで、すべてのビジネスナレッジを統合し、AIに全体像を提供します。カスタマイズ可能なワークフローエンジンと組み込みのレポート機能により、AIオペレーションを完全に制御し、可視化することができます。さらに、価格設定は透明で予測可能であり、より多くの作業をうまく自動化することでペナルティを課されるような、解決ごとのサプライズ料金もありません。

目標は、単にツールを監視することから、ビジネスのAI駆動部分全体を積極的に管理し、改善することへとシフトします。

Claude Codeを監視するための適切なツールの選択

最終的に、Claude Codeの使用状況をマスターすることは、何が起こっているかを明確に把握することから始まります。適切な方法は、あなたのニーズによって決まります。

  1. ローカルツール: 個人の開発者が、厄介な制限にぶつかるのを避けるために、個人的な使用状況をリアルタイムですばやく確認する必要がある場合に最適です。

  2. OTelスタック: 開発者ツールが会社全体でどのように使用されているかについて、深くカスタムな可観測性を必要とし、そのようなシステムを構築・維持するためのリソースを持つプラットフォームエンジニアリングチームにとって正しい選択です。

  3. 統合プラットフォーム: カスタマーサポートのようなAI駆動のオペレーション全体を管理、監視、最適化する必要があるビジネスリーダーにとって理想的なソリューションで、実行可能な洞察を提供し、セットアップのオーバーヘッドもありません。

使用状況の監視は第一歩ですが、本当の目標は、パフォーマンスを向上させ、価値を証明し、より良いビジネス成果を推進するための洞察を得ることです。

基本的な使用状況の追跡を超えて、カスタマーサービスのAIに関する真の、実行可能な洞察を得る準備ができているなら、eesel AIがどのようにしてすぐに使えるレポート、シミュレーション、ワークフロー自動化を提供し、あなたにコントロールをもたらすかをご覧ください。今すぐ無料トライアルを開始しましょう。

よくある質問

Claude Codeの監視が難しい主な理由は、Anthropicのサブスクリプションプランが、ネイティブのダッシュボードなしで不透明なローリング方式の使用量クォータを採用しているためです。これにより、リアルタイムのトークン消費量を追跡したり、制限がいつリセットされるかを予測したりすることがほぼ不可能になり、予期せぬサービスの中断につながります。

このガイドでは、3つの主要なアプローチについて説明しています。個人的なリアルタイムフィードバックのためのローカルCLIツールの使用、強力で一元的なエンタープライズ可観測性のためのOpenTelemetryの実装、そして最初から組み込みの分析機能を提供する統合AIプラットフォームの利用です。

いいえ、ローカルCLIツールは個々の開発者向けに設計されています。ローカルのログファイルにしかアクセスしないため、チーム全体の使用状況を一元的に把握することはできず、マネージャーが全体のコストや導入状況を追跡することは不可能です。

OpenTelemetryは強力ですが、設定が非常に複雑で、多くの場合、数週間から数ヶ月の時間と専門的なエンジニアリングスキルが必要です。また、主に生のメトリクス(「何が起こったか」)を提供するだけで、使用パターンの背後にある「なぜ」についての質的な洞察は提供しません。

統合AIプラットフォームは、組み込みの分析・レポート機能を提供することで監視を簡素化し、多くの場合、数分で有効化できます。単なる生のトークン数ではなく、ナレッジギャップの特定やROIの予測など、ビジネスに関連する洞察を提供することに重点を置いています。

効果的なClaude Codeの監視は、特に統合プラットフォームを通じて行うことで、単なる使用状況の追跡を超え、実用的な洞察を提供します。特定の使用パターンが発生する理由を特定し、ROIを証明し、AIのパフォーマンスとビジネスプロセス全体を改善すべき領域を明らかにします。

この記事を共有

Kenneth undefined

Article by

Kenneth Pangan

Writer and marketer for over ten years, Kenneth Pangan splits his time between history, politics, and art with plenty of interruptions from his dogs demanding attention.